Faster Options for Selling Your House

Traditional real estate transactions can take months, as you have to prepare your home for listing and then show it to potential buyers. These days, however, iBuyers make cash offers on homes sight unseen and can close within two weeks, making it a great option for those in need of a fast sale.

Using a Home Investor

If you have a property in need of serious repairs, a home investor can be the ideal solution. These investors specialize in buying houses that have been neglected or are located in distressed neighborhoods. They can give you a fair price for your home and can often help with the repair costs, which will allow you to avoid costly repairs down the road.

These companies often follow the 70% rule, which means that they will offer 70 percent of your home’s “after repair value,” or ARV. This is less than what many sellers are accustomed to receiving, but it can be worth it if you’re in need of a quick sale.
